Lexy Harvas (They/Them)

Character Artist
Lexy Harvas is a character designer whose work balances playful invention, strong silhouettes, and production-minded clarity. A lifelong gamer, they draw on video game principles—readability, iconic shapes, clear motion cues—to make characters that register immediately on screen and in play. For the past five years at Fox TV Animation, Lexy has designed for Family Guy, partnering with fellow character designers and the whole creative team to ensure each design supports performance, story beats, and animation pipelines. Their process moves from rapid hand thumbnails and rough designs; to clean up and polished digital turnarounds. Sometimes, even prioritizing expression sheets with gestures and props that sell personality in a single frame. Colleagues cite their fast iteration, collaborative spirit, and ability to adapt to production constraints. In their personal work, Lexy draws continuous inspiration from indie games, Eastern animation styles, like Anime, and Western animated films. Lexy also heavily enjoys history and literature outside of work in addition to various other creative outlets.

Frame by Frame: The Greyscale Animation Journey

Keika Lee | Eun Bi Chang | Lexy Harvas | Mai Shirai

Join the creators behind “Odd Dog” and the Oscar-qualified “Oren’s Way” for a behind-the-scenes look at the journey of making independent animated short films. From early concept to final frame, the panel explores the creative, technical, and emotional process of bringing unique stories to life at Greyscale Animation.
